Which of the following would play a role in quickly alerting you to a gas leak in your home?

A) nociceptors
B) olfactory receptors
C) cochlea
D) basilar membrane

Basilar Membrane

A structure in the cochlea of the inner ear that plays a crucial role in sound perception.

Nociceptors

Sensory receptors that detect signals from damaged tissue and can induce the perception of pain.

Olfactory Receptors

Specialized sensory cells located in the nasal cavity that are responsible for detecting odors and thereby enabling the sense of smell.

Final Answer :
B
Explanation :
Olfactory receptors are responsible for detecting odors, including the smell of gas, which is why they would alert you to a gas leak in your home.
